|
set exclusive
|
|||
---|---|---|---|
#18+
Добрый день. Столкнулся с такой проблемой: у меня в программе выполняется обычный sql-запрос. Таблицы, которые использует этот запрос, используются при этом не монопольно другой программой. Так вот, в моей программе стоит настройка set exclusive off. При этом запрос возвращает пустую таблицы (т.е. заголовки есть, но записей в ней 0). Если же скопировать эти файлы в другое место и сделать доступ к файлам монопольным, то все нормально получается. Это так надо или можно исправить? ... |
|||
:
Нравится:
Не нравится:
|
|||
28.10.2011, 15:46 |
|
set exclusive
|
|||
---|---|---|---|
#18+
Не влияет монопольность никак на результат селекта. Можешь для проверки поставить set exclusive on - ничего не поменяется. Скорее всего выборка происходит из разных таблиц, посмотри полный путь до исходных таблиц функцией DBF() ... |
|||
:
Нравится:
Не нравится:
|
|||
28.10.2011, 16:09 |
|
set exclusive
|
|||
---|---|---|---|
#18+
ОлегОлегОлегДобрый день. Столкнулся с такой проблемой: у меня в программе выполняется обычный sql-запрос. Таблицы, которые использует этот запрос, используются при этом не монопольно другой программой. Так вот, в моей программе стоит настройка set exclusive off. При этом запрос возвращает пустую таблицы (т.е. заголовки есть, но записей в ней 0). Если же скопировать эти файлы в другое место и сделать доступ к файлам монопольным, то все нормально получается. Это так надо или можно исправить? Когда вы вызываете SELECT-SQL, он плюёт на ваши SET EXCLUSIVE и многое прочее. Таблица с её индексами может быть вообще закрыта (после селекта не забудьте закрыть), селект сам открывает всё нужное, игнорируя ваши настройки сверху. ... |
|||
:
Нравится:
Не нравится:
|
|||
28.10.2011, 17:54 |
|
set exclusive
|
|||
---|---|---|---|
#18+
rewareпосле селекта не забудьте закрытьА ещё лучше всё-таки перед селектом её открыть как надо. А потом уже закрыть (если надо). ... |
|||
:
Нравится:
Не нравится:
|
|||
28.10.2011, 19:21 |
|
set exclusive
|
|||
---|---|---|---|
#18+
rewareКогда вы вызываете SELECT-SQL, он плюёт на ваши SET EXCLUSIVE и многое прочее. Таблица с её индексами может быть вообще закрыта (после селекта не забудьте закрыть), селект сам открывает всё нужное, игнорируя ваши настройки сверху. Ты вроде умнее чем эта глупость ... |
|||
:
Нравится:
Не нравится:
|
|||
28.10.2011, 21:09 |
|
|
start [/forum/search_topic.php?author=n12m34&author_mode=last_posts&do_search=1]: |
0ms |
get settings: |
9ms |
get forum list: |
15ms |
get settings: |
10ms |
get forum list: |
13ms |
check forum access: |
3ms |
check topic access: |
3ms |
track hit: |
28ms |
get topic data: |
11ms |
get forum data: |
3ms |
get page messages: |
43ms |
get tp. blocked users: |
1ms |
others: | 453ms |
total: | 592ms |
0 / 0 |